Output f8be68089a106df8cabcab82451041abfecbfb5f757fbc084dce692985e9788a:1

value
139654492
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bc95d38e0a5c1f48352e446a05e759d256f3a4e OP_EQUALVERIFY OP_CHECKSIG
address
Y8PmXqxkvh1y6An8VDWGEwiYa1XnkAxufd
transaction
f8be68089a106df8cabcab82451041abfecbfb5f757fbc084dce692985e9788a